Output 6ec7f61dc7e7117f7447d3800e4cbe1ed0b5c21d832eaa47d46925fd500c602e:4

value
1009690
script pubkey
OP_0 OP_PUSHBYTES_20 ce93688632dfaa27c114c2d2200db376d40a2a33
address
bc1qe6fk3p3jm74z0sg5ctfzqrdnwm2q523nzm8dyf
transaction
6ec7f61dc7e7117f7447d3800e4cbe1ed0b5c21d832eaa47d46925fd500c602e